Problem

There are exactly $77,000$ ordered quadruplets $(a, b, c, d)$ such that $GCD(a, b, c, d) = 77$ and $LMC(a, b, c, d) = n$. What is the smallest possible value for $n$?

$\textbf{(A)}\ 13,860\qquad\textbf{(B)}\ 20,790\qquad\textbf{(C)}\ 21,560 \qquad\textbf{(D)} 27,720 \qquad\textbf{(E)}\ 41,580$
